Sorts Of Sedation Options
When it pertains to selecting the right sedation option for your oral procedure, you'll locate several methods customized to different requirements and preferences. One of the most common types are nitrous oxide, dental sedation, and IV sedation.
Laughing gas, likewise called laughing gas, is a prominent selection for lots of clients. https://www.verywellhealth.com/dental-tooth-extraction-5215782 's inhaled through a mask, offering a relaxing effect while allowing you to remain conscious and receptive. The results disappear quickly, so you can drive on your own home afterward.
Dental sedation entails taking a recommended drug prior to your consultation. This choice can vary from moderate to moderate sedation, relying on the dosage. You'll really feel unwinded, but you may not remember much of the treatment. https://israelkfytm.mdkblog.com/38489746/many-do-not-realize-how-crucial-bone-thickness-is-for-dental-implants-find-what-you-need-to-know-for-a-successful-treatment 'll need someone to accompany you home, as the effects can remain.
IV sedation offers deeper leisure and permits your dental practitioner to readjust the sedation level during the procedure. This approach is perfect for longer or extra complicated treatments. You'll likely be in a semi-conscious state and will require somebody to drive you home later.
Each choice has its benefits, so discussing your choices and worry about your dental practitioner will help you make the most effective selection for your needs.
Getting ready for Your Appointment
Planning for your dental visit includes a few crucial actions to make certain a smooth experience. Initially, validate your consultation time and date. https://trentonvpkey.azzablog.com/32842012/discover-if-the-financial-investment-in-invisalign-straightens-with-your-spending-plan-and-treatment-goals-or-if-hidden-costs-could-change-your-perspective is necessary to get here on schedule to avoid any kind of hold-ups.
Next, discuss any drugs you're presently taking with your dental expert in advance. This consists of non-prescription medicines and supplements, as they might influence your sedation alternatives.
If you're having sedation dental care, your dentist will likely offer details directions. dr mercado st oete dental center may require to avoid consuming or consuming alcohol for a specific period prior to your appointment. Follow these standards carefully to guarantee your security.
Schedule someone to accompany you on the day of your visit, particularly if you'll be receiving sedation. You won't be able to drive afterward, so having a trusted buddy or relative to aid you is vital.
Lastly, prepare any kind of concerns you have in advancement. This is your possibility to clarify any type of concerns regarding the procedure, sedation alternatives, or recovery.
